A Day in the Life of a Project Manager at ID3
At ID3, project managers are the driving force that turn creative concepts into real-world builds. From custom fabrication and scenic environments to complex experiential projects, our PMs ensure every detail moves from design to installation seamlessly.
If you thrive in a fast-paced fabrication environment, enjoy solving complex challenges, and know how to keep multiple teams aligned, this may be the role for you.
What a Day Looks Like
✔ Start the day reviewing project timelines, production schedules, and shop priorities to keep builds moving forward.
✔ Meet with design, fabrication, and production teams to review drawings, materials, and fabrication requirements for upcoming projects.
✔ Communicate with clients, designers, and internal teams to ensure project expectations, budgets, and timelines stay aligned.
✔ Coordinate across departments including carpentry, scenic, metal, paint, and graphics to keep projects on schedule.
✔ Review shop progress, address challenges, and work with teams to solve problems quickly and efficiently.
✔ Track budgets, change orders, and project costs while ensuring the project stays on scope.
✔ Prepare projects for shipping, installation, and site execution, making sure every detail is ready for a successful delivery.
The Experience That Makes Someone Successful at ID3
✔ Background in custom fabrication, scenic builds, exhibits, experiential environments, or themed builds
✔ Ability to manage multiple complex projects at once
✔ Strong communication between clients, designers, and production teams
✔ Understanding of how projects move from concept → engineering → fabrication → installation
✔ Comfortable working in a high-energy, fast-moving shop environment
